Junko: And there's a lot of advantages in being a Rider class.

Junko: As a Rider, she can use any beast or machine as her personal vehicle. With an exception to dragons for some reason.

Ann: She also gets resistance to magical attacks and is difficult to be affected by High-Thaumaturgy and Greater Rituals.

Kokonoe: She also has enormous speed and strength.

Junko: Her strength is ranked B. Meaning she has no problem taking on other spirits like Saber, who can face opponents that can destroy mountains!

Kokonoe: She's also capable of moving at such high speeds, not even Shirou or Saber can keep up with her. And Saber's able to keep up with foes that can dodge lightspeed attacks.

Ann: Thanks to her blindfolds, Rider has all her senses enhanced in order to make up for her lost vision.

Kokonoe: And thanks to formerly being an Earth Goddess, she's able to perceive the world via hearing, smell, touch, and magic detection. She can even sense disturbances within the Earth and surrounding areas.

Ann: Yeah, Rider is a tactical fighter, always looking for openings and weak spots to pursue her hit and run fighting style.

Junko: And it won't be Medusa if we didn't bring up her Mystic Eyes!

Junko: Once she takes off her mask, she can slowly turn her opponents to stone! And unlike other versions of Medusa, she can do so weather you look into them or not!

Ann: And for her weapons of choice, she has her Nameless Daggers!

Ann: These long daggers are good at close ranged but great as long ranged throwing blades! These things can not only pierce its target but even bind them with its chain!

Ann: Anyway, Rider also has her Pegasus.

Ann: A flying horse Rider can summon by slashing her own neck!

Kokonoe: Since it's a Phantasmal Beast, it gains more power over the years of its birth. And it's over a thousand years old.

Junko: It can shrug off attacks from Saber's invisible sword and its defense is as great as a dragons! It can generate shockwaves with its wings and move at 311 miles per hour!

Ann: It also let's her use one of her Noble Phantasms, Bellerophon!

Ann: By utilizing Pegasus, Rider and Pegasus fight as one, and with its limiters removed, it rages under Rider’s command as it comes crashing down into the ground. Pegasus’ power is amplified even more and can reach a speed of 400-500 km/h. This can easily destroy buildings, and wipe out massive amounts of enemies in one go! This is a Noble Phantasm described as "anti-army”!

Kokonoe: She also has her other Noble Phantasm, Blood Fort.

Kokonoe: Though it takes preptime to reach full power, it's an incredibly powerful Noble Phantasm that can drain the life of whoever is in it.
